What Our Bishton Level 2 Surveys Cover

The RICS Level 2 survey provides comprehensive coverage of your property's visible condition. Our inspectors examine the roof structure, including tiles, flashing, and chimneys where safe to access. We inspect walls for signs of cracking, movement, or damp penetration. Foundations receive attention for visible defects, as do windows, doors, and joinery throughout the property. Each element is assessed and given a condition rating that indicates whether immediate action is required.

Services including plumbing, electrical installations, and heating systems receive visual inspection and testing where appropriate. We cannot inspect hidden pipework or wiring, but we can assess visible installations and test consumer units, switches, and outlets where it is safe to do so. For heating systems, we examine the boiler, radiators, and controls to identify obvious defects or maintenance issues. The survey also includes an assessment of grounds and external areas - drainage, outbuildings, and boundary features all form part of our evaluation.

For properties in Bishton, this means understanding how the property sits within its plot and any local factors affecting the site. We consider access arrangements, surrounding land use, and any visible issues that might affect the property's value or require future investment. The report also includes a market valuation and reinstatement cost assessment, which proves useful for insurance purposes and mortgage requirements.

Each section of the report includes a clear condition rating and explanation of any defects found. We tell you not just what is wrong, but why it matters and what repair options exist. This practical advice helps you prioritise issues and budget for necessary work. Whether it is a minor defect requiring routine maintenance or a serious problem needing urgent attention, you will understand exactly what you are dealing with before completing your purchase.

What does a RICS Level 2 survey include?

A Level 2 HomeSurvey Standard includes a thorough visual inspection of all accessible parts of the property. Our surveyor examines the roof, walls, foundations, windows, doors, plumbing, electrical systems, and heating. The report provides condition ratings for each element, identifies defects, and offers advice on repairs and maintenance. It also includes a market valuation and reinstatement cost for insurance purposes. For properties in the Bishton area, we also consider local factors such as the age and style of housing typical in NP18 and any regional construction concerns that might affect the property.

Do I need a Level 2 survey for a new build property?

While new build properties typically have fewer issues than older homes, a Level 2 survey still provides valuable reassurance. Even newly constructed properties can have defects such as poor finishing, snagging issues, or problems with fixtures and fittings. Many buyers in the Newport area choose to commission a survey on new builds to identify items the developer needs to address. This is particularly relevant for newer developments in the NP18 area where properties may have been built quickly to meet demand. A Level 2 survey gives you documented evidence of any issues that need rectification by the builder.

Understanding Your Survey Report

Once your Bishton survey is complete, you receive a comprehensive report that serves as a practical guide to your property's condition. The document follows a clear structure, with an executive summary at the front followed by detailed sections for each area of the property. Photographs throughout the report illustrate specific defects, making it easy to understand exactly what our surveyor observed. This visual evidence proves particularly useful when discussing issues with sellers or contractors.

Condition ratings appear throughout the report - Category 1 indicates no repair needed, Category 2 means repairs are required but are not urgent, and Category 3 highlights urgent defects requiring immediate attention. This clear system helps you prioritise which issues need action first and budget accordingly. For properties in Bishton where average prices exceed £300,000, understanding these ratings prevents unexpected repair bills after completion. You will know exactly what to expect in terms of maintenance costs and can plan accordingly.

The report also includes a section on legal considerations, highlighting any issues that your conveyancing solicitor should investigate further. This might include matters affecting the property's title, planning consents for alterations, or building regulation compliance. Our survey may identify potential issues that require legal advice, such as evidence of extension work without planning permission or shared access arrangements with neighbouring properties. Combining our technical assessment with your solicitor's legal review ensures you have complete information before committing to your purchase.
